Transaction 89318a21fa77a758a2a93cc3b12d81bcabc633fc8c0cf5938255b4ed8038993d

1 Input
1 Outputs
  • 89318a21fa77a758a2a93cc3b12d81bcabc633fc8c0cf5938255b4ed8038993d:0
  • value  1247199
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G